Unveiling Potential Side Effects of Stem Cell Treatments

While stem cell therapies hold immense opportunity for revolutionizing medicine, it is essential to acknowledge the potential for unintended outcomes. Research into the long-term influence of these treatments are still underway, and certain side effects have been detected. These can range from severe inflammation at the injection site to more serious issues such as tumor growth.

It is consequently imperative for patients to undergo thorough reviews before participating in stem cell therapy. Open and honest communication with medical professionals is vital to consider the potential benefits against the risks.

Advancing Stem Cell Therapy: Ensuring Patient Well-being and Safety

Stem cell therapy holds transformative potential for managing a wide range of diseases. However, as with any innovative medical treatment, ensuring patient well-being and safety stands as a essential priority. Stringent clinical trials are indispensable to assess the success rate of stem cell therapies and detect potential side effects.

  • Moreover, establishing definitive guidelines for donor selection and preparation is indispensable to reduce the risk of infection.
  • Additionally, ongoing monitoring of patients following therapy is essential to detect any late-onset effects.

By observing these robust safety measures, the field of stem cell therapy can advance in a manner that maximizes patient well-being.
